Maine’s Catholic Church Double Collects In Order To Fund Marriage Equality Repeal
09/14/09-by Bridgette P. LaVictoire
When the Roman Catholic Church in Maine decided to send around a second collection plate in order to gather money for their crusade against equality, they broke the law which states that entities which are exempt from taxation and are considered non-profits cannot engage in political campaigning. Yet, the Roman Catholic Church has been up to its backside in the campaign to overturn the recent Maine law which granted same-sex couples marriage rights.
Unlike the Mormon Church, which may or may not be the money behind the National Organization for Marriage, or NOM, the Catholic Church has blatantly and obviously been involved in this voter veto from the beginning. While there have been complaints registered against them on this, so far, no one has removed their tax status. It may take a lawsuit from the LGBT Community in order to make that happen.
What is also causing problems for the Church is that not all people are supporting them even within their own faith. Catholics For Marriage Equality held a small rally outside one of the churches in protest of the second collection. Furthermore, many Catholics are questioning the use of church funds to pay for this political campaign at a time when the Church itself is shuttering schools and church buildings.

The people who collected signatures in Maine to stop marriage equality did so by misleading people, lying, and using deception. These people who claim to be “right” or “moral” but then use evil, sinful, lying ways. Here’s what one of my friends from Maine told me.
Sadly “Stand for Marriage Maine” collected many signatures by misleading people to believe they would not be able to vote unless they “registered” with those who were collecting signatures. At the Old Port Festival a woman at the top of Exchange Street was collecting signatures for the vote to ban gay marriage, but she was promoting it as if you were registering to vote. She said “Are you registered votes in Maine would you like to register here?” It was one sentence, she didn’t pause. I asked what we were registering for and she said “To determine if marriage is between a man and a woman or a man and a man or whatever.” Then came the best part, she said “Would you like to sign so you can vote?” As if I couldn’t vote if I didn’t sign. She wasn’t telling people that it was a petition to stop gay marriage by putting it to a vote, she was convincing people to sign thinking that they had to or they wouldn’t be allowed to vote. There was nothing that even indicated what or why people where to sign. It’s not about Gay Marriage, it’s about Hate and Control.
